Sophia Palaiologina (1449-1503) was a Byzantine princess who grew up in the papal court and married Tsar Ivan III of Moscow.

She solidified the link between Byzantium and Russia through her bloodlines, but also played a key role in reforming Moscow’s visual language and standing as a cosmopolitan capital through her rich collection of objects, erudition and interpersonal connections.

Join Lana Sloutsky for a lecture on Sophia’s fascinating life and her many contributions to Russian culture.
